Overcharging and over - discharging are two common issues that can cause significant damage to batteries, regardless of the type, but the mechanisms and consequences vary depending on the battery chemistry.
When a battery is overcharged, excessive energy is forced into the cell. In lithium - ion batteries, for example, overcharging can cause a series of detrimental effects. The excess voltage leads to increased temperature within the cell. As the temperature rises, it can trigger thermal runaway, a dangerous chain reaction where the heat generated causes the battery to release more heat, potentially leading to fire or explosion. Overcharging also causes electrolyte decomposition, producing gas that increases the internal pressure of the battery. This can lead to swelling of the battery casing. Additionally, the separator between the positive and negative electrodes may melt due to the high temperature, causing a short circuit between the electrodes, which further degrades the battery's performance and safety.
In the case of lead - acid batteries, overcharging can cause water electrolysis in the electrolyte. The water in the electrolyte breaks down into hydrogen and oxygen gases, which are released. This not only reduces the amount of electrolyte available for the electrochemical reactions but also poses an explosion hazard if the gases accumulate in a confined space. Overcharging can also cause corrosion of the positive electrode, reducing its lifespan and capacity.
Over - discharging, on the other hand, occurs when a battery is drained below its safe operating voltage limit. For lithium - ion batteries, repeated over - discharging diminishes the battery's ability to hold a charge. It increases the internal resistance of the battery, leading to reduced efficiency and higher heat generation during subsequent use. In severe cases, over - discharging can cause irreversible damage to the battery's chemistry. The electrodes may undergo structural changes, and the active materials may be damaged, resulting in a permanent loss of capacity.
For nickel - cadmium (Ni - Cd) and nickel - metal - hydride (Ni - MH) batteries, over - discharging can cause the electrodes to become sulfated or oxidized. This increases the internal resistance and reduces the battery's performance. In Ni - Cd batteries, over - discharging can also lead to the formation of dendrites, which can cause short circuits within the cell.
The damage caused by overcharging and over - discharging is not only a problem for the individual battery but also for battery packs. In a battery pack consisting of multiple cells, if one cell is overcharged or over - discharged, it can affect the performance of the entire pack. This is why Battery Management Systems (BMS) are crucial. BMS is designed to prevent overcharging and over - discharging by monitoring the voltage, current, and temperature of each cell in the battery pack. It can cut off the charging or discharging process when the voltage of a cell reaches the critical limits, protecting the battery from damage and ensuring its safe and reliable operation.
